Output 59b947c2ec502a9341512719314425da060ddc0d7b6cacca0f392c288326ca2b:15

value
6412238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aff3712a840d685cd315ddb3f3a15874abbedb0 OP_EQUAL
address
3HHAXp6vkapaLFxQYGdP7iqJWiNFpxGLVE
transaction
59b947c2ec502a9341512719314425da060ddc0d7b6cacca0f392c288326ca2b
spent
true